10 tips for eating healthy

In today’s fast-paced world, maintaining a healthy diet can sometimes feel like a daunting task. However, making small, sustainable changes to your eating habits can have a significant impact on your overall health and well-being. Whether you’re aiming to lose weight, boost your energy levels, or simply feel better, these 10 tips for eating healthy will help you make better food choices and nourish your body effectively.

  1. Prioritize Whole Foods: Instead of processed foods that are high in sugar, salt, and unhealthy fats, focus on whole foods such as f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. These foods are nutrient-dense and provide your body with the essential vitamins and minerals it needs to function optimally.
  2. Portion Control: Pay attention to portion sizes to avoid overeating. Use smaller plates and bowls to help control portion sizes, and be mindful of serving sizes recommended on food labels. Eating slowly and savoring each bite can also help prevent overeating.
  3. Include a Variety of Foods: Aim to eat a diverse range of foods to ensure you’re getting a wide array of nutrients. Incorporate different colors, textures, and flavors into your meals by including fruits, vegetables, whole gr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ds.
  4. Stay Hydrated: Drinking an adequate amount of water is essential for overall health and can also help regulate appetite. Aim to drink at least eight glasses of water per day, and opt for water instead of sugary beverages like soda or juice.
  5. Plan and Prepare Meals: Take the time to plan your meals and snacks for the week ahead. This will help you make healthier choices and avoid impulse eating. Prepare meals in advance whenever possible, so you always have nutritious options available, even on busy days.
  6. Read Food Labels: Learn to read food labels to understand what you’re putting into your body. Pay attention to serving sizes, as well as the amount of sugar, sodium, and unhealthy fats in packaged foods. Choose products with shorter ingredient lists and avoid those with added sugars and artificial additives.
  7. Limit Processed Foods and Sugars: Minimize your intake of processed foods, which are often high in unhealthy fats, sugars, and additives. Instead, opt for whole, unprocessed foods whenever possible. Cut back on sugary snacks and desserts, and satisfy your sweet tooth with naturally sweet options like fruit.
  8. Practice Mindful Eating: Pay attention to your body’s hunger and fullness cues, and eat only when you’re truly hungry. Avoid eating in front of the TV or computer, as this can lead to mindless overeating. Take the time to savor each bite, chew slowly, and enjoy the flavors and textures of your food.
  9. Cook at Home More Often: Cooking at home allows you to have more control over the ingredients you use and the cooking methods employed. Experiment with healthy recipes and cooking techniques to make nutritious and delicious meals that you and your family will love.
  10. Be Flexible and Enjoy Treats in Moderation: Remember that eating healthy doesn’t mean depriving yourself of your favorite foods. It’s okay to indulge in treats occasionally, but do so in moderation. Allow yourself to enjoy your favorite foods guilt-free, but focus on making healthy choices the majority of the time.

By incorporating these 10 tips into your lifestyle, you can cultivate healthier eating habits and nourish your body in a way that promotes overall well-being. Remember that small changes can lead to big results, so start implementing these tips today and reap the benefits of a healthy diet for years to come.
